Php面向对象 ? 接口

 

接口:interface

 

php中,我们可以规定,一个对象应该具有哪些公共的外部操作,使用interface来规定。

 

公共的方法就是接口。

用于规定一个对象应该用于哪些公共的操作方法(接口),这个也叫接口(公共操作方法的集合)

 

接口(interface结构,公共方法集合)

公共方法(接口方法)

 

定义:

用于限定某个对象所必须拥有的公共操作方法的一种结构,称之为接口(interface)

 

语法:

定义接口结构,使用interface关键字。接口内定义的都是一些公共方法。

 

 

interface 接口名

{

       公共操作方法列表

}

 

例子:

 

interface I_Goods

{

       public  function  sayName();

       public  function sayPrice();

}

 

 

注意:

1.    接口方法,访问权限必须是公共的 public

2.    接口内只能有公共方法,不能存在成员变量

3.    接口内只能含有未被实现的方法,也叫抽象方法,但是不用abstract关键字。

 

 

 

类实现接口,利用关键字implements完成。

 

例子:

 

 

interface I_Goods

{

       public  function  sayName();

       public  function sayPrice();

}

 

 

class Goods  implements  I_Goods

{

       public  function  sayName()

       {

       }

 

       public function  sayPrice()

       {

       }

}

 

这样,实现该接口的类,必须实现接口内所有的抽象方法。而且可以肯定,该方法一定是公共的外部操作方法。

 

 

多实现

 

上面的功能,理论上可以通过抽象类来实现,但是抽象类,不专业。

接口专业在,实现上,因为php支持多实现,而仅支持单继承。

 

例子:

 

 

interface I_Goods

{

       public  function  sayName();

       public  function sayPrice();

}

 

interface I_Shop

{

       public  function  saySafe();

}

 

 

class Goods  implements  I_Goods , I_Shop

{

       public  function  sayName()

       {

       }

 

       public function  sayPrice()

       {

       }

 

public  function  saySafe()

{

}

 

}

 

 

 

接口之间也可以继承

 

例子:

 

interface I_Goods

{

       public  function  sayName();

       public  function sayPrice();

}

 

interface I_Shop  extends  I_Goods

{

       public  function  saySafe();

}

 

 

class Goods  implements  I_Shop

{

       public  function  sayName()

       {

       }

 

       public function  sayPrice()

       {

       }

 

public  function  saySafe()

{

}

 

}

 

php对象接口的支持,可以定义类常量

 

例子:

 

interface I_Goods

{

       const  PAI = 3.14;

       public  function  sayName();

       public  function sayPrice();

}

 

interface I_Shop  extends  I_Goods

{

       public  function  saySafe();

}

 

 

class Goods  implements  I_Shop

{

       public  function  sayName()

       {

       }

 

       public function  sayPrice()

       {

       }

 

public  function  saySafe()

{

}

 

}

echo  Goods::PAI;

 

输出:3.14
